India is banning street beggars ahead of Ivanka Trump’s visit to Hyderabad.

The first daughter and hundreds of other businesspeople will be attending the Global Entrepreneurship Summit. In anticipation of the event, the city is banning its 5,000 beggars, placing homeless families in jales, rehab centers, and shelters for two months.

In addition to authorities removing the “inconvenience” of homeless people from the view of guests, they will also be repairing roads and hoping to beautify the city.

Hyderabad did the same thing when Bill Clinton visited in 2000. Maybe the Summit entrepreneurs could innovate a better solution for homelessness in the future.
